The Irish National Organisation of the Unemployed (INOU) is an independent, non-party political organisation that works at local and national levels on issues affecting unemployed people. We are currently recruiting for the position of Shaping Futures LTI Programme Coordinator.
Shaping Futures is an innovative training and development initiative aimed at people who are long-term unemployed. We expect the Local Training Initiative (LTI) Coordinator to provide a high quality support and training service to the learners on our Shaping Futures LTI programme. This is an excellent opportunity for a candidate with the right mix of skills, knowledge, insight and experience to join our Training Team based at the INOU’s Learning Hub at 88 – 90 Townsend Street, Dublin 2.
The successful candidate will play a lead role in the delivery and development of this key programme. Duties include delivering programmes leading to QQI awards; leading the recruitment of the learners; acting in a support role to learners; identifying and sourcing internships / work placements for learners and developing training materials / modules.
